Forum in READ ONLY mode! All questions and discussions on Discord official server, invite link: https://discord.gg/VxsGzJ7

SC под The Abyss или...

Часто задаваемые вопросы
Marcus Wright
Neophyte
Neophyte
Posts: 11
Joined: 05.07.2009 19:21

SC под The Abyss или...

Post by Marcus Wright »

Не получается настроить стелс клиент под сервер Абисс...
Возможно ли это вообще?
А если нет, то посоветуйте програмку которая могла бы логинить чара в онлайн без интерфейса, ну как стелс клиент...пофиг на макросы нуна чтоб она хотя бы чара в онлайн ставила. Ну и чтоб на абисе работала))0

Спасибо всем... и простите если ни по теме=)))
Grin
Neophyte
Neophyte
Posts: 14
Joined: 29.03.2008 19:49

Post by Grin »

только сейчас вспомнил что это была какая то дллка:)

http://narod.ru/disk/9344566000/UOEncryption.dll.html

Сама дллка, сейчас подскажу какие ключи вписывать.
Grin
Neophyte
Neophyte
Posts: 14
Joined: 29.03.2008 19:49

Post by Grin »

Code: Select all

seg000:200136BD                 align 10h
seg000:200136C0                 xor     ecx, 7337518h
seg000:200136C6                 jmp     dword_200149D4
seg000:200136CC ; ---------------------------------------------------------------------------
seg000:200136CC                 retn
seg000:200136CC ; ---------------------------------------------------------------------------
seg000:200136CD                 align 10h
seg000:200136D0                 xor     ecx, 32850719h
seg000:200136D6                 jmp     dword_200149D8
seg000:200136DC ; ---------------------------------------------------------------------------
seg000:200136DC                 retn
seg000:200136DC ; ---------------------------------------------------------------------------
seg000:200136DD                 align 10h
seg000:200136E0                 xor     edx, 2D0B7EDCh
seg000:200136E6                 jmp     dword_200149DC
А вот и они:) только их 3 а надо 2, как быть?

"Abyss" 32850719 2D0B7EDC 2 ""
Grin
Neophyte
Neophyte
Posts: 14
Joined: 29.03.2008 19:49

Post by Grin »

Совсем забыл, там еще 3 пакета поменяли номера, на днях доберусь до них
User avatar
Vizit0r
Developer
Developer
Posts: 3958
Joined: 24.03.2005 17:05
Contact:

Post by Vizit0r »

ключ вписать в файл Encryption.cfg
например, строка
"2.0.3x" 2dbbb7cd a3c95e7f 3 "2.0.3"

надо изменить, как написал грин
"Abyss" 32850719 2D0B7EDC 2 "2.0.3"

я незнаю какая у вас версия клиента, так что 2.0.3 - для примера!





а файл скачать, переименовать в Encryption.dll и заменить им файл в папке стелса
Bart5000
Posts: 2
Joined: 25.10.2009 15:49

Post by Bart5000 »

Хоть ктонить зашел на абисс, если да то подскажите, у меня вылазиет ошибка:

Code: Select all

'$            'is not a valid integer value.
делал все так как написано выше ...
grundick
Developer
Developer
Posts: 272
Joined: 31.01.2008 21:16

Post by grundick »

Зашёл твоим логином.
Всё в порядке.
Обрати внимание на то, как вносишь строку в Encryption.cfg
Там не должно возникать лишних знаков, пробелов в том числе!!!
Bart5000
Posts: 2
Joined: 25.10.2009 15:49

Post by Bart5000 »

не пойму, бред ... все в cfg внесено с пробелами, я сделал также, и была ошибка... убрал все пробелы как сказал ты и все норм ... бывает ...
Ладно спс...
grundick
Developer
Developer
Posts: 272
Joined: 31.01.2008 21:16

Post by grundick »

Пробел скорее всего возник в конце твоей строки.
User avatar
Vizit0r
Developer
Developer
Posts: 3958
Joined: 24.03.2005 17:05
Contact:

Post by Vizit0r »

попробовал поправить шифрование в стелсе в точном соответствии с
http://forum.yoko.com.ua/viewtopic.php?f=7&t=8080

толку нет :(
"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живете". (с) Макконнелл, "Совершенный код".
chobi0ne
Neophyte
Neophyte
Posts: 33
Joined: 17.01.2011 13:02
Contact:

Post by chobi0ne »

"Заменить encryption.dll"

А там по ссылке сверху какая-то особая uoencryption.dll? Или обычная, которую можно с любым инжектом найти?

Дело в том, что никак не могу пробиться стелсом на aбиcc. И как-то инфы по этому поводу, кроме этого топика, найти тоже не могу.

Беру ключи из UOKeys.cfg (для 1.26.4), которые работают при эмуляции 1.26.4 с клиентом 2.0.3 запущенным с yoko injection.

Попробовал последнюю доступную версию на сайте и на форуме, т.е.
stealth_v3.2.4_release_3
Stealth_v3.3.0_release_8

В комплекте с ними не было никаких encryption.dll и .cfg

В итоге добавил их (uoencryption.dll взял с инжи IRW) в корень каждого стелса. Максимум чего могу добиться - список шардов, а потом логин не проходит. В списке показывает The Abyss (127.0.0.1) - не знаю почему ссылается на локалхост. Вот лог:

Code: Select all

14:29:00:268 [Teea]: Waiting while user choose shard
14:29:01:523 [Teea]: Login error: communications failed.
User avatar
Vizit0r
Developer
Developer
Posts: 3958
Joined: 24.03.2005 17:05
Contact:

Post by Vizit0r »

у них очередное изменение видимо было. я в ноябре часик побился, потыкался - тоже список шардов получил, дальше при переходе на гейм-клиент все виснет.
Проблема все так же в ключах.

Терять пару дней времени на дизассемблирование библиотеки и поиск чего они там поменяли - желания нет никакого.
Скорее всего опять пару констант поменяли просто-напросто.
"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живете". (с) Макконнелл, "Совершенный код".
chobi0ne
Neophyte
Neophyte
Posts: 33
Joined: 17.01.2011 13:02
Contact:

Post by chobi0ne »

Понятно. Странно, что инжект вроде вполне нормально себе работает с 2.0.3 левым.
Дело в ключах крипта? Т.е. тех, которые используют софтины типа инжекта?
User avatar
Vizit0r
Developer
Developer
Posts: 3958
Joined: 24.03.2005 17:05
Contact:

Post by Vizit0r »

если инжект нормально работает - надо смотреть. у меня небыло рабочего инжекта под рукой, только клиент и длл к ней родные.
Приеду домой - можно будет проверить еще раз
"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живете". (с) Макконнелл, "Совершенный код".
chobi0ne
Neophyte
Neophyte
Posts: 33
Joined: 17.01.2011 13:02
Contact:

Post by chobi0ne »

Сейчас понял, что инжект работает не совсем обычный. Помоему это доработка Grin'a, здесь есть дополнительный crypt.dll c client.ini, у которого содержание следующего вида:

Code: Select all

[Crypt] 
XSeed=4953 
Key1=120812824 
Key2=847578905 
Key3=755728092
Библиотека injection.dll тоже какая-то другая, без неё этот крипт.длл не используется и зайти, соответственно, не получается.
Post Reply